diff options
author | Havoc Pennington <hp@redhat.com> | 2006-10-28 01:41:37 +0000 |
---|---|---|
committer | Havoc Pennington <hp@redhat.com> | 2006-10-28 01:41:37 +0000 |
commit | eaefe03a8891b84e3f9e1f99f9098d65567e3092 (patch) | |
tree | 4704a6dac805f85df83593a435fb90c28e3163b9 /ChangeLog | |
parent | feb7d3a0f0e2404e81fbe6252864ab599e1fa38d (diff) |
2006-10-27 Havoc Pennington <hp@redhat.com>
* dbus/dbus-test.c: enclose more of the file in the
DBUS_BUILD_TESTS check.
* dbus/dbus-sysdeps-pthread.c (PTHREAD_CHECK): fix for
DBUS_DISABLE_ASSERT case.
* dbus/dbus-connection.c (dbus_connection_get_unix_user): document
that it only works on the server side
* dbus/dbus-bus.c: add a global lock covering the BusData we
attach to each connection
(internal_bus_get): lock our access to the BusData
(dbus_bus_register): lock the entire registration process
with _DBUS_LOCK(bus_datas). If we get the lock and
registration is already complete, silently return (vs. previous
behavior of aborting).
(dbus_bus_set_unique_name): lock the BusData
(dbus_bus_get_unique_name): lock the BusData
Diffstat (limited to 'ChangeLog')
-rw-r--r-- | ChangeLog | 21 |
1 files changed, 21 insertions, 0 deletions
@@ -1,3 +1,24 @@ +2006-10-27 Havoc Pennington <hp@redhat.com> + + * dbus/dbus-test.c: enclose more of the file in the + DBUS_BUILD_TESTS check. + + * dbus/dbus-sysdeps-pthread.c (PTHREAD_CHECK): fix for + DBUS_DISABLE_ASSERT case. + + * dbus/dbus-connection.c (dbus_connection_get_unix_user): document + that it only works on the server side + + * dbus/dbus-bus.c: add a global lock covering the BusData we + attach to each connection + (internal_bus_get): lock our access to the BusData + (dbus_bus_register): lock the entire registration process + with _DBUS_LOCK(bus_datas). If we get the lock and + registration is already complete, silently return (vs. previous + behavior of aborting). + (dbus_bus_set_unique_name): lock the BusData + (dbus_bus_get_unique_name): lock the BusData + 2006-10-27 John (J5) Palmieri <johnp@redhat.com> * bus/config-parser.c (service_dirs_find_dir, |